About the Project
We took on the task at Sherborne Girls School of the major enabling works shifting 12,000 tonnes of spoil from a site at the school to pave the way for a new music and arts building.
Along with Morgan Sindall, we carried out the detailed groundworks, drainage and foundations/slab for the new build.
